WebRufous Hummingbirds are bright orange on the back and belly, a white patch below the throat, and an iridescent red throat in the males. The females are greenish-brown on the back and rusty colored on the sides with a whitish belly. They are very similar looking to Allen’s Hummingbirds. Length: 2.8-3.5 in (7-9 cm) Weight: 0.1-0.2 oz (2-5 g)
